CBL2012T2R2M Details

  • Manufacturer Part Number:

    CBL2012T2R2M

  • Pbfree Code:

    Yes

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Package Description:

    CHIP

  • ECCN Code:

    EAR99

  • HTS Code:

    8504.50.80.00

  • Factory Lead Time:

    7 Weeks

  • Manufacturer:

    TAIYO YUDEN

  • YTEOL:

    7

  • Case/Size Code:

    0805

  • Construction:

    Rectangular

  • Core Material:

    FERRITE

  • DC Resistance:

    0.507 Ω

  • Inductance-Nom (L):

    2.2 µH

  • Inductor Application:

    POWER INDUCTOR

  • Inductor Type:

    GENERAL PURPOSE INDUCTOR

  • JESD-609 Code:

    e3

  • Number of Functions:

    1

  • Number of Terminals:

    2

  • Operating Temperature-Max:

    105 °C

  • Operating Temperature-Min:

    -40 °C

  • Package Height:

    0.9 mm

  • Package Length:

    2 mm

  • Package Style:

    SMT

  • Package Width:

    1.25 mm

  • Packing Method:

    TR, PAPER, 7 INCH

  • Rated Current-Max:

    0.44 A

  • Self Resonance Frequency:

    80 MHz

  • Shape/Size Description:

    RECTANGULAR PACKAGE

  • Shielded:

    NO

  • Special Feature:

    DCR MEASURED AT 30% TOLERANCE

  • Surface Mount:

    YES

  • Terminal Finish:

    Tin (Sn) - with Nickel (Ni) barrier

  • Terminal Placement:

    DUAL ENDED

  • Terminal Shape:

    WRAPAROUND

  • Test Frequency:

    0.1 MHz

  • Tolerance:

    20%
